Clutch, K2: Assembly

WARNING: This page is about a different variant/trim than selected.
NOTE:

If either the electro-hydraulic control unit or transmission is being reconditioned (clutch/seal replacement) or replaced, it is necessary to perform the TCM Adaptation Procedure using the scan tool (Refer to TRANSMISSION CONTROL MODULE (TCM) ADAPTATION - NAG1 .

Fig 1: Exploded View Of Input Clutch K2 Components
GC0081272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
1 - NEEDLE ROLLER BEARING
11 - SPRING RETAINER SEALING - O-RING
2 - K1 INNER DISC CARRIER WITH INTEGRATED FRONT GEAR SET
12 - SPRING RETAINER
3 - THRUST BEARING
13 - SNAP-RING
4 - TORLON SEAL RINGS
14 - DISC SPRING
5 - INPUT SHAFT AND K2 CLUTCH
15 - EXTERNALLY TOOTHED PLATE - 1.8 MM (0.071 IN.)
6 - PISTON OUTER SEAL RING - O-RING
16 - MULTIPLE DISC PACK
7 - PISTON INNER SEAL RING
17 - SNAP-RING
8 - THRUST WASHER
18 - HOLLOW GEAR
9 - PISTON
19 - SNAP-RING
10 - DISC SPRING
 
  1. Install piston (9) in outer multiple-disc carrier. Inspect seals (6 and 7), replace if necessary. The rounded edges of the inner piston seal (7) must point to the outside.
  2. Insert disk spring (10) and spring retainer (12). Insert disk spring (10) with curved side pointing toward spring retainer (12). Inspect seal (11), replace if necessary.
    GC0081273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
    1 - MULTI-USE SPRING COMPRESSOR 8900
    2 - SNAP-RING
  3. Place Multi-use Spring Compressor (special tool #8900A, Multi Use Spring Compressor) (1) on spring plate and press until the groove (2) of the snap-ring is exposed.
  4. Insert snap-ring.
  5. Insert disk spring (14).
    NOTE:

    Pay attention to the sequence of discs. If the original clutch discs are reused, be sure to return the disc identified on disassembly as belonging on top of the disc spring (14) to its original location.

  6. Insert multiple-disk set (16) into outer multiple-disk carrier.
  7. Fit snap-ring (17).
    GC0081274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
    1 - PRESSING TOOL 8901A
    2 - K1 INNER DISC CARRIER
  8. Measure K2 clutch clearance by mounting Pressing Tool 8901A (1) on outer multiple disc.
  9. Using a lever press, compress pressing tool to the upper most line marked 1200 N (the marking ring is still visible, see small arrow).
    GC0081275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
    1 - DISC SPRING
    2 - OUTER MULTIPLE DISC - 1.8 MM (0.071 IN.)
    3 - OUTER MULTIPLE DISC - 3.5 MM (0.138 IN.)
    4 - OUTER MULTIPLE DISC - 4.0 MM (0.158 IN.)
    5 - K2 OUTER DISC CARRIER
    6 - SNAP-RING
    7 - FRICTION DISCS
    8 - PISTON
  10. Using a feeler gauge, determine the play "L" at three points between the snap-ring (6) and outer multiple-disc (4).
  11. During the measurement the snap-ring (6) must contact the upper bearing surface of the groove in the outer multiple-disc carrier.
  12. The correct clutch clearance is 2.3-2.7 mm (0.091-0.106 in.) for three friction disc versions, 2.4-2.8 mm (0.095-0.110 in.) for four disc versions, 2.5-2.9 mm (0.099-0.114 in.) for five disc versions, and 2.7-3.1 mm (0.106-0.122 in.) for six disc versions.
  13. Adjust with snap-ring (6), if necessary. Snap-rings are available in thicknesses of 2.3 mm (0.091 in.), 2.6 mm (0.102 in.), 2.9 mm (0.114 in.), 3.2 mm (0.126 in.), 3.5 mm (0.138 in.), and 3.8 mm (0.150 in.).

  14. Insert axial needle bearing (3) into K1 inner multiple-disk carrier. Insert axial needle bearing (3) with a little grease to prevent it slipping.
  15. Install input shaft in K1 inner multiple-disc carrier with integrated front gear set (2).
    GC0144133Courtesy of CHRYSLER GROUP, LLC
    1 - Item_1
    2 - Item _2
    NOTE:

    Insure that the Hollow Gear (18) is oriented during installation such it protrudes from the K2 Retainer. 

  16. Fit internally-geared wheel (18) and install snap-ring.
